Vápenka v Háji u Loučné pod Klínovcem Weather by Month: Complete Twelve-Month Climate Comparison

Examine twelve distinct monthly climate records for Vápenka v Háji u Loučné pod Klínovcem using long-term climatology normals from 1991 to 2020. Compare average daily precipitation rates, minimum and maximum temperatures, humidity levels, wind speeds, and calculated daylight across the calendar year.
Mean temperaturePrecipitationHumidityWind speedDaylight
January-2.7 °C-14.4° to 6.5°1.7 mm/day94.4%4.6 m/s8.3 hours
February-1.8 °C-12.3° to 8.5°1.4 mm/day91.9%4.5 m/s9.8 hours
March2 °C-7.4° to 14.7°1.6 mm/day86.4%4.2 m/s11.6 hours
April7 °C-3.8° to 20.7°1.4 mm/day79.3%3.5 m/s13.6 hours
May11.8 °C0.6° to 24.4°2.1 mm/day76%3.3 m/s15.3 hours
June15.5 °C4.8° to 28.6°2.6 mm/day72.7%3.1 m/s16.1 hours
July17.8 °C7.7° to 30.6°2.7 mm/day69.5%3.1 m/s15.7 hours
August17.6 °C7.1° to 30.6°2.4 mm/day68%2.9 m/s14.2 hours
September12.8 °C2.8° to 25.8°2 mm/day75.2%3.2 m/s12.3 hours
October7.5 °C-2.5° to 20.6°1.7 mm/day84.6%3.6 m/s10.4 hours
November2.2 °C-6.2° to 12.9°1.8 mm/day92.3%3.7 m/s8.7 hours
December-1.6 °C-11.5° to 6.7°1.8 mm/day94.4%4.3 m/s7.9 hours
